Modernist House, Rugby, Warwickshire
A pair of photographs showing different angles of a modernist house in Rugby, Warwickshire, designed in 1934 by architect Serge Ivan Chermayeff. The image on the left gives a good view of the cantilevered reinforced concrete balcony. Date: circa 1937

These pair of photographs offer a captivating glimpse into the modernist architectural masterpiece located in Rugby, Warwickshire, designed by the visionary architect Serge Ivan Chermayeff in 1934. The image on the left showcases the front facade of the house, with its clean lines and geometric forms, typical of the modernist style. But what sets this property apart is the cantilevered reinforced concrete balcony, extending gracefully from the upper level, creating a dynamic interplay of light and shadow. The balcony's sleek design adds an element of elegance and sophistication, while also emphasizing the house's connection to the outdoors. The image on the right provides an alternate perspective, revealing the house's side profile and the seamless integration of glass walls, allowing natural light to flood the interior spaces. The use of concrete, glass, and steel in the construction of this modernist home was revolutionary for its time, reflecting Chermayeff's commitment to functional design and innovative materials. These photographs, estimated to be taken circa 1937, offer a rare and intriguing look into the past, showcasing the beauty and ingenuity of this modernist gem in Rugby, Warwickshire.
